    Abstract: The present invention teaches a wobble-hinged metal fitting suitable for adjustable motor vehicle seats, and more particularly, for back seat gears. The fitting includes two hinged brackets connected together by an eccentric, a carrier and shaft running therethrough. Each bracket contains an internal gear and an external gear associated with the internal gear. The eccentric is positioned next to one of the gears and is turnably connected to the shaft. The eccentric includes means for compensating play in the seat which consist of an eccentric part having a receiving inlet, at least one rolling body, at least two jamming planes and at least one spring. The spring is positioned such that it pressures the rolling body to come in contact with the jamming plane on one side and the gear on the other side. The carrier is positioned such that when the rolling body is in a locked position, an initial turning movement of the shaft results in the release of the locked rolling body before the eccentric starts to move.

    Abstract: The locking device for an adjustable vehicle seat with a snap-in bar extending parallel to an adjustment direction and having locking members and locking gaps arranged periodically. The locking device has a locking unit pertaining to said snap-in bar which is shiftable in the adjustment direction along said snap-in bar. The locking unit has more than two ratchet teeth, which:are independently movable in a locking direction extending across the snap-in bar,are elastically preloaded in the locking direction,can be disengaged simultaneously,are arranged one behind the other at equal distance in the adjustment direction,are of the same construction,each have two lateral flanks designated to be contacted with the lockings, with at least one of the two lateral flanks having a partial area located at the front in locking direction, which extends at an acute angle to the locking direction.

    Abstract: A locking device for a longitudinal-adjustment device of a vehicle seat. The longitudinal-adjustment device includes two pairs of rails, each of which being releasably lockable by a catch and consisting of a floor rail and a seat rail. The seat rails being connected to a seat support through a height-adjustment device. An activation lever of the locking device is laterally hinged to the seat support and serves to activate the catch. This activation lever is hinge-connected to a transmission link which in turn is hinged to the seat rail and has a locking area which includes the catch or activates a separate catch.

    Abstract: The back-rest hinge is intended for a vehicle seat with a seat support (20) and a back-rest, which is hinged to this support by means of a swivel joint (shaft 28), and a locking mechanism (44 to 58) for adjusting the angle of inclination of the back-rest (30) in relation to the seat support (20). A locking lever is hinged to the back-rest at a hinge point which is at a distance from the swivel joint along the lengthwise direction of the back-rest (30). The locking lever (38) has a locking area which extends in the direction of the seat support (20) and toward a front edge of this seat support. On the seat support (20) an interlock assembly is provided which interacts with the locking area, can be released, and is normally in mesh (locking lever 52), and with which an activating member is associated (activation lever 56).

    Abstract: This device relates to a headrest for a motor vehicle seat, which consists of a head-piece and a holder. The headpiece comprises the supporting frame assuming a stress-bearing function and an upholstery body providing a padding effect. The holder is single-strutted, can be inserted into the back-rest of a motor vehicle seat, and is preferably height-adjustable. With respect to the latter, it is hinged to the head-piece, so that this can be adjusted in frictional engagement to different angular positions with respect to the holder.

    Abstract: A back-rest hinge for a vehicle seat that has a seat support and a back-rest. The back-rest hinge has a swivel joint operatively interconnecting the seat support and the back-rest for variable inclination of the back-rest relative to the seat support. A locking mechanism permits adjusting an angle of inclination of the back-rest in relation to the seat support. A locking lever is hinged to the back-rest at a hinge point spaced from the swivel joint along a lengthwise direction of the back-rest. The locking lever has a locking portion which extends from the hinge point in a direction of the seat support that intersects a front edge of this seat support. The locking mechanism includes an interlock mechanism on the seat support, which interacts with the locking portion, and an activation device. The interlock mechanism is positionable between one position in which it is cooperatively engaged with the locking portion and another position in which it is disengaged from the locking portion.

    Abstract: A motor vehicle seat includes a longitudinal guide with a locking mechanism with a release device for locking and unlocking the locking mechanism in an engaged and in an unengaged position to allow movement of the seat. The backrest can be tipped forward and is connected to the locking mechanism. The locking mechanism unlocks when the backrest is tipped forward and for allowing manual movement of the motor vehicle seat in a longitudinal direction. A memory device serves to find the previously engaged position of the locking mechanism.

    Abstract: A longitudinal guide for a seat sliding device for vehicle seats includes two elongated tracks that slide relative to each other. A guide is arranged between the tracks, there being at least two guides when viewed from the profile of the longitudinal guide, of which at least one is constructed using roller bodies. One track embraces the other track. The tracks are interconnected so that they will not separate. The tracks are positioned in an adjoined, preloaded manner. The tracks are manufactured of steel sheet containing at least 0.35% carbon content and are heat treated after they are complete.

    Abstract: The self-locking revolute joint can be adjusted at angles by turning an activation lever back and forth. It has a mount in which a bearing shaft rests rotatably in bearings, and supports an adjustment wheel which is provided with tooth profiles. The activation lever can be turned in both rotational directions around a turning axle resting in bearings in the mount; it has two swing-out carriers which do not engage with the adjustment wheel when the activation lever is in its central position; when the activation lever is turned, one of them engages with an adjacent tooth profile of the adjustment wheel and brings it to turn. Further, two locking arms rest rotatably in bearings at the mount and lock and adjustment wheel when the activation lever is in its central position. Each one of two radial cams arranged on the activation arm confunctions with a locking arm, via a release arm.

    Abstract: A seatbelt lock is mounted to be movable as little as possible relative to the seat surface when the seat surface is adjusted in height or inclination. The seat has a longitudinal guide 20, 22, a device 24 for adjustment of height or inclination and a belt lock attachment 32. The lower end of the belt lock attachment 32 is affixed to the seat rail 22 of the longitudinal guide and carries a belt lock 34 at its upper end. The belt lock attachment has a lower part 38 linked to the seat rail and an upper part 40 linked to the seat carrier 26, the upper part being connected with the belt lock. One of these parts 38, 40 can move freely in a longitudinal guide formed by the other part. One part has at least one locking projection 60; and the other part has locking devices 46 interacting with the projection. By means of a safety piece 50, the two parts are held in a normal position permitting movement.

    Abstract: The self-locking revolute joint which can be step by step adjustable to an angle by means of pumping movements of an activation lever is particularly suitable for adjustment of seat height or backrest inclination of vehicle seats. It has a mount in which a bearing shaft is journalled. Further, it has a locking disk with notches arranged at equal angular intervals and with a torsion-proof connection with the bearing shaft; further a locking element which is preferably journalled with turning capability at the mount, also having a locking tooth confunctioning with the notches and being elastically prestressed in the engagement direction of this locking tooth and having a total of two control profiles, each one of which has a release profile and an unblocking indentation, the distance between which corresponds to the angular intervals between the notches, and confunctioning with carriers, which can be adjusted by means of the activating lever.

    Abstract: The guide rail assembly for a vehicle seat comprises two pairs of interhooked guide rails one being secured to the seat and the other to the floor of the vehicle. The seat rail includes a mounting member for safety belts and in the proximity of the mounting member is secured to a hook-shaped reinforcing member which engages a corresponding hook-shaped portion of a cooperating reinforcing rail which is secured to the stationary guide rail. The upper hook-shaped reinforcing member is dimensioned such as to be deformed in the case of excessive loads applied to the safety belt thus preventing the guide rails from being torn apart.

    Abstract: A lockable guide assembly for adjustable vehicle seats comprising a pair of parallel guided rails attached to the vehicle seat; a pair of parallel guiding rails slidably arranged with respect to the guided rails and attached to the vehicle floor. Each of the rails is formed with a high-webbed U-shaped cross-section with inner and outer arms substantially overlapping with the arms of the U-shaped section of the other rail, the height of each section being about twice its width. The inner arm on each rail extends into the U-shaped portion of the other rail occupying nearly the full depth of the U-shaped portion leaving only a small gap between the free end of the inner arm and the inside surface of the U-shaped portion of the outer arm. The outer arms are wider or deeper than the inner arms and extending beyond the depths of the inner arms, and the outer circumference of the U-shaped portion of the guided rails is straddled by the arms of the guiding rail.

    Abstract: The vertical and angular position adjusting device includes at each lateral side of the seat a five-bar linkage including an underframe, a seat carrier bar, a pair of two-arm support levers pivotably connected to the frame, a coupling bar linked between the outer arm of one of the support levers and an end portion of the carrier bar, and the other end portion of the carrier bar being hinged to the outer arm of the other support lever. The support levers at one lateral side of the seat have gear segments formed on the inner arm of each support lever. A pair of arresting levers is linked to the underframe between the support levers and is provided with arresting teeth engageable with respective gear segments. A pair of switching levers is linked to the underframe between the arresting levers and is spring-biased to abut against a front locking surface provided on each arresting lever in order to hold the latter in a locking position.

    Abstract: An arrangement for arresting a seat of a vehicle includes an elongated stationary element which is provided with a row of separate recesses being arranged on the element so as to correspond to a plurality of possible positions of the seat. At least two blocking elements are provided for joint movement to a rest position in which the seat is free to move lengthwise of the row of recesses; each of the blocking elements is movable independently of the other from the rest position to an arresting position in which the blocking elements are inserted in respective recesses independently of one another to thereby prevent further movement of the seat.
